In a recent interview with Deccan Chronicle, Tamil actor Vishnu Vishal spoke about his close friendship with Aamir Khan and his wife, Jwala Gutta.
The actor mentioned how, at one time, it was Aamir who helped them contact with the correct medical help after meeting a few rounds of unsuccessful IVF procedures.
Vishnu mentioned, “Jwala and I passed through a long process of IVF and some efforts were futile, and we almost gave up hope. He asked us to come to Mumbai and pointed us in the right direction for medical support.”
Jwala Gutta stayed at Aamir Khan’s house for 10 months

Vishnu Vishal said, “He hosted us at his house in Mumbai and Jwala stayed there for about 10 months, and he took care of us. Aamir sir’s mother and sisters took such good care of Jwala.”
